Output 6bfb5ad21ee3ad13f66ef31ce29d8d523c1139de6629ea895b9a5d423415def4:1

value
23050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ef8c50218ad42e705b14299ac96b45982ffa85b OP_EQUAL
address
MF6ixCrfzJu3HMdKTqGw3daEVAYzqJSBD6
transaction
6bfb5ad21ee3ad13f66ef31ce29d8d523c1139de6629ea895b9a5d423415def4
spent
true